Summary
The sermon emphasizes the distinction between regeneration and conversion, asserting that regeneration is the new birth performed solely by the Holy Spirit without any human agency or the gospel itself. The preacher highlights that being spiritually dead means no human effort can cause regeneration; it is an immediate act of God writing His law in the heart. Conversion, on the other hand, is the response to the gospel that brings knowledge and manifestation of the new life already given. The message calls believers to give God full credit for salvation and to live with conviction and dedication to their faith.
